About Tranquil Private Retreats
We often hide practical elements, like ensuite doors or storage, within fluted wall panels or seamless joinery to keep the visual field uncluttered. When you are planning your primary suite, consider how these hidden volumes can remove visual noise, allowing the room’s texture and your chosen art to set the mood without distraction.
In our approach to private quarters, the architecture acts as a canvas for stillness. We move away from high-contrast trends, preferring a palette of neutral tones, soft creams, and deep, earthy veneers that ground the space. For us, a successful primary bedroom is not just about the bed placement; it is about the transition from the social rhythm of the home to a deeply personal, quiet environment.
Designing for Stillness
We focus on the sensory experience of the room. This includes using thick, tactile textiles that absorb sound, ensuring the room remains a buffer against the city’s noise. The lighting is intentionally layered, moving from soft, ambient glows that relax the mind in the evening to precise, functional task lighting for reading or dressing.
Materiality and Flow
Our design process emphasizes the tactile. We mix polished Italian marble with raw, organic wood and matte metals to create depth. By maintaining a consistent material narrative—where the flooring flows seamlessly into the wall panels—we expand the perceived size of the room, turning tight urban layouts into expansive, breathing retreats. Whether we are incorporating a custom reading nook by a floor-to-ceiling window or integrating a hidden walk-in wardrobe, every decision serves the dual goal of functional utility and visual calm.
The Role of Custom Joinery
Storage should never be a visual distraction. We utilize full-height, handle-less cabinetry finished in the same material as your walls. This creates a monolithic, calm backdrop that allows you to live comfortably without the clutter that often accumulates in modern apartments.
